Intel Xeon E5530 - AT80602000792AA (BX80602E5530)


Specifications

General information
TypeCPU / Microprocessor
Market segmentServer
FamilyIntel Xeon 5500
Model number  ? E5530
CPU part numbersAT80602000792AA is an OEM/tray microprocessor
BX80602E5530 is a boxed microprocessor
Frequency  ? 2400 MHz
Bus speed  ? 2933 MHz QPI
Package1366-land Flip-Chip Land Grid Array (FC-LGA8)
1.77" x 1.67" (4.5 cm x 4.25 cm)
SocketSocket 1366 (LGA1366)
Introduction dateMarch 30, 2009
Price at introduction$530
 
S-spec numbers
  ES/QS processors Production processors
Part number Q1E3 Q1GK QGYA SLBF7
AT80602000792AA++++
BX80602E5530   +
 
Architecture / Microarchitecture
MicroarchitectureNehalem
PlatformTylersburg-EP
Tylersburg-EN
Tylersburg-WS
Processor core  ? Nehalem-EP
Core steppings  ? C1 (Q1E3)
D0 (Q1GK, SLBF7)
CPUID106A5 (SLBF7)
Manufacturing process0.045 micron
Data width64 bit
The number of cores4
The number of threads8
Floating Point UnitIntegrated
Level 1 cache size  ? 4 x 32 KB instruction caches
4 x 32 KB data caches
Level 2 cache size  ? 4 x 256 KB
Level 3 cache size8 MB
Physical memory144 GB
MultiprocessingUp to 2 processors
Features
  • MMX instruction set
  • SSE
  • SSE2
  • SSE3
  • Supplemental SSE3
  • SSE4.1  ? 
  • SSE4.2  ? 
  • EM64T technology  ? 
  • Virtualization technology  ? 
  • Execute Disable bit  ? 
  • Turbo Boost Technology  ? 
  • Hyper-Threading technology  ? 
Low power features
  • Thread C1/C1E, C3 and C6 states
  • Core C1/C1E, C3 and C6 states
  • Package C1/C1E, C3 and C6 states
  • Enhanced SpeedStep technology  ? 
On-chip peripherals
  • Integrated 6-channel DDR3 SDRAM Memory controller
  • Quick Path Interconnect (2 links)
 
Electrical/Thermal parameters
V core  ? 0.75V - 1.35V
Minimum/Maximum operating temperature  ? 5°C - 76°C
Maximum power dissipation  ? 173.59 Watt
137.17 Watt (sustained)
Thermal Design Power  ? 80 Watt
 
Notes on Intel AT80602000792AA
  • Memory controller supports DDR3-800 and DDR3-1066 memory
